#5CD828 Hex Color Code

#5CD828

The Hexadecimal Color #5CD828 is a contrast shade of Lime Green. #5CD828 RGB value is rgb(92, 216, 40). RGB Color Model of #5CD828 consists of 36% red, 84% green and 15% blue. HSL color Mode of #5CD828 has 102°(degrees) Hue, 69% Saturation and 50% Lightness. #5CD828 color has an wavelength of 555.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#5CD828 is #66FF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#5CD828 is #5D2. The Closest Color to #5CD828 is #32CD32. Official Name of #5CD828 Hex Code is Bright Green.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#5CD828 is 57 Cyan 0 Magenta 81 Yellow 15 Black and #5CD828 CMY is 57, 0, 81.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#5CD828 is hsl(102,69,50,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(102, 81,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#5CD828 is 29.35, 51.54, 10.41.
Hex8 Value of #5CD828 is #5CD828FF. Decimal Value of #5CD828 is 6084648 and Octal Value of #5CD828 is 27154050. Binary Value of #5CD828 is 1011100, 11011000, 101000 and Android of #5CD828 is 4284274728 / 0xff5cd828.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#5CD828 is 0.321, 0.565, 0.565 and YIQ Color Space of #5CD828 is 158.86, -17.3428, -80.9972.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#5CD828 is 41.96, 66.9, 11.03.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#5CD828 is 77.0, -62.93, 68.9.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#5CD828 is 77.0, -57.08, 88.14.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#5CD828 is 77.0, 93.31, 132.41. Hunter Lab variable of #5CD828 is 71.79, -52.66, 41.66.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#5CD828

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
